Hi, I get the following when calling (org-babel-get-src-block-info) on the following code block
#+BEGIN_SRC R :session :results output xyz #+END_SRC ("R" "xyz " ((:colname-names) (:rowname-names) (:result-params "output" "replace") (:result-type . output) (:comments . "") (:shebang . "") (:cache . "no") (:noweb . "no") (:tangle . "no") (:exports . "code") (:results . "output replace") (:session) ...) "" nil 0) note that I'm getting "(:session)" for the session header argument, which is correct. Could you send me a copy of the offending code block? Thanks -- Eric "Charles C. Berry" <cbe...@tajo.ucsd.edu> writes: > On Mon, 22 Nov 2010, Eric Schulte wrote: > >> Hi Charles, >> >> I've just pushed up a change which should fix this issue. >> > > Thanks. > > ':session' has the right number of colons, but is followed by '\ \ ', > and no session was started. > > i.e., > > M-x eval-expression RET (org-babel-get-src-block-info) RET > > gives: > > ("R" "xyz > " ((:colname-names) (:rowname-names) (:result-params "output" > "replace") (:result-type . output) (:comments . "") (:shebang . "") > (:cache . "no") (:noweb . "no") (:tangle . "no") (:exports . "code") > (:results . "output replace") (:session\ \ ) ...) "" nil 0) > > > Chuck > > >> Thanks for the report -- Eric >> >> "Charles C. Berry" <cbe...@tajo.ucsd.edu> writes: >> >>> Correction in line below. CCB >>> >>> On Sat, 20 Nov 2010, Charles C. Berry wrote: >>> >>>> I think :session without passing a string used to start a session, but >>>> now it does not. I think this is a bug. Details: >>>> >>>> Just did git pull and now with this: >>>> >>>> ,---- >>>> | #+BEGIN_SRC R :session :results output xyz >>>> | #+END_SRC >>>> | | #+results: >>>> | | #+BEGIN_SRC R :session *R* :results output xyz >>>> | #+END_SRC >>>> `---- >>>> >>> >>> Oops! That should have been >>> >>> ,---- >>> | #+BEGIN_SRC R :session :results output | xyz >>> | #+END_SRC >>> | >>> | #+results: >>> | >>> | #+BEGIN_SRC R :session *R* :results output | xyz >>> | #+END_SRC >>> `---- >>>> >>> >>> >>> >>>> If I put point after 'xyz' in the first block and do >>>> >>>> M-x eval-expression RET (org-babel-get-src-block-info) RET >>>> >>>> I get >>>> >>>> ("R" "xyz >>>> " ((:colname-names) (:rowname-names) (:result-params "output" >>>> "replace") (:result-type . output) (:comments . "") (:shebang . "") >>>> (:cache . "no") (:noweb . "no") (:tangle . "no") (:exports . "code") >>>> (:results . "output replace") (::session\ \ ) ...) "" nil 0) >>>> >>>> Note '(::session\ \ ). >>>> >>>> Whilst putting point in the second block leads to >>>> >>>> ("R" "xyz >>>> " ((:colname-names) (:rowname-names) (:result-params "output" >>>> "replace") (:result-type . output) (:comments . "") (:shebang . "") >>>> (:cache . "no") (:noweb . "no") (:tangle . "no") (:exports . "code") >>>> (:results . "output replace") (:session . "*R*") ...) "" nil 0) >>>> >>>> >>>> Chuck >>>> >>>> >>>> Charles C. Berry Dept of >>>> Family/Preventive Medicine >>>> cbe...@tajo.ucsd.edu UC San Diego >>>> http://famprevmed.ucsd.edu/faculty/cberry/ La Jolla, San Diego 92093-0901 >>>> >>>> >>>> >>>> _______________________________________________ >>>> Emacs-orgmode mailing list >>>> Please use `Reply All' to send replies to the list. >>>> Emacs-orgmode@gnu.org >>>> http://lists.gnu.org/mailman/listinfo/emacs-orgmode >>>> >>>> >>> >>> Charles C. Berry Dept of Family/Preventive >>> Medicine >>> cbe...@tajo.ucsd.edu UC San Diego >>> http://famprevmed.ucsd.edu/faculty/cberry/ La Jolla, San Diego 92093-0901 >>> >>> >>> >>> _______________________________________________ >>> Emacs-orgmode mailing list >>> Please use `Reply All' to send replies to the list. >>> Emacs-orgmode@gnu.org >>> http://lists.gnu.org/mailman/listinfo/emacs-orgmode >> >> _______________________________________________ >> Emacs-orgmode mailing list >> Please use `Reply All' to send replies to the list. >> Emacs-orgmode@gnu.org >> http://lists.gnu.org/mailman/listinfo/emacs-orgmode >> > > Charles C. Berry Dept of Family/Preventive Medicine > cbe...@tajo.ucsd.edu UC San Diego > http://famprevmed.ucsd.edu/faculty/cberry/ La Jolla, San Diego 92093-0901 _______________________________________________ Emacs-orgmode mailing list Please use `Reply All' to send replies to the list. Emacs-orgmode@gnu.org http://lists.gnu.org/mailman/listinfo/emacs-orgmode